It's normal to feel anxiety when making a move from one state to another, as I did the same thing. The extra stress comes with having to make all the decisions by yourself and it can become overwhelming.
Generally, most people fear change. They rather stay in a situation that is uncomfortable than striking out in a new direction. Everything is so new like finding doctors, how to get around and where are all the places that you need services from.
Once you get comfortable in your situation, the anxiety will go away. Just give it some time. Most people say it takes six to nine months to start feeling good about the big move.
